  • You do have the ability to delete URL's via Google Webmaster. I'm very surprised that people are saying you can't & don't do it.

    The steps to remove URLS is as follows:
    1. Log into Webmaster Tools
    2. Select Google Index > Remove URL's
    3. Enter in the URL's you want removed. There will be a dropdown menu indicating a reason.
    The url will show up as pending until it's reviewed & approved.
